Definition of whorl

Thanks for using this online dictionary, we have been helping millions of people improve their use of the english language with its free online services. English definition of whorl is as below...

Whorl (n. & v.) A volution, or turn, of the spire of a univalve shell..

Discoid :: Discoid (a.) Having the form of a disk, as those univalve shells which have the whorls in one plane, so as to form a disk, as the pearly nautilus..
Scepterellate :: Scepterellate (a.) Having a straight shaft with whorls of spines; -- said of certain sponge spicules. See Illust. under Spicule.
Involucre :: Involucre (n.) A whorl or set of bracts around a flower, umbel, or head..
Sinistral :: Sinistral (a.) Having the whorls of the spire revolving or rising to the left; reversed; -- said of certain spiral shells.
Whorl :: Whorl (n. & v.) A volution, or turn, of the spire of a univalve shell..
Solarium :: Solarium (n.) Any one of several species of handsome marine spiral shells of the genus Solarium and allied genera. The shell is conical, and usually has a large, deep umbilicus exposing the upper whorls. Called also perspective shell..
Whorl :: Whorl (n. & v.) A circle of two or more leaves, flowers, or other organs, about the same part or joint of a stem..
Turbinated :: Turbinated (a.) Spiral with the whorls decreasing rapidly from a large base to a pointed apex; -- said of certain shells.
Turreted :: Turreted (a.) Furnished with a turret or turrets; specifically (Zool.), having the whorls somewhat flattened on the upper side and often ornamented by spines or tubercles; -- said of certain spiral shells..
Exogen :: Exogen (n.) A plant belonging to one of the greater part of the vegetable kingdom, and which the plants are characterized by having c wood bark, and pith, the wood forming a layer between the other two, and increasing, if at all, by the animal addition of a new layer to the outside next to the bark. The leaves are commonly netted-veined, and the number of cotyledons is two, or, very rarely, several in a whorl. Cf. Endogen..
Verticillus :: Verticillus (n.) A whorl; a verticil.
Turban :: Turban (n.) The whole set of whorls of a spiral shell.
Joe-pye Weed :: "Joe-Pye weed () A tall composite plant of the genus Eupatorium (E. purpureum), with purplish flowers, and whorled leaves..
Chara :: Chara (n.) A genus of flowerless plants, having articulated stems and whorled branches. They flourish in wet places..
Volution :: Volution (n.) A whorl of a spiral shell.
Woodroof :: Woodroof (n.) A little European herb (Asperula odorata) having a pleasant taste. It is sometimes used for flavoring wine. See Illust. of Whorl.
Paucispiral :: Paucispiral (a.) Having few spirals, or whorls; as, a paucispiral operculum or shell..
Spire :: Spire (n.) A spiral; a curl; a whorl; a twist.
Turrilite :: Turrilite (n.) Any fossil ammonite of the genus Turrilites. The shell forms an open spiral with the later whorls separate.
Turritella :: Turritella (n.) Any spiral marine gastropod belonging to Turritella and allied genera. These mollusks have an elongated, turreted shell, composed of many whorls. They have a rounded aperture, and a horny multispiral operculum..
